What Defines Realistic Tattoo Art?

Realistic tattoos strive for photorealism, mimicking the appearance of a photograph or a 3D object on the skin. This style demands a high level of artistic skill, including:

  • Exceptional Detail: Capturing minute details like textures, shadows, and highlights.
  • Color Accuracy: Matching colors precisely to create a lifelike appearance.
  • Anatomy Knowledge: Crucial for depicting human or animal subjects realistically.
  • Mastery of Shading: Using shading techniques to create depth and dimension.

How to Find the Right Realistic Tattoo Artist in Seattle

Choosing a tattoo artist is a personal decision. Here’s a guide to help you find a realistic tattoo artist who’s right for you:

Portfolio Review

Start by thoroughly reviewing online portfolios. Websites, Instagram pages, and studio portfolios showcase an artist’s best work. Pay close attention to the realism, detail, and color accuracy of their pieces. Look for artists who specialize in the specific subject matter you desire (e.g., portraits, animals, nature).

Consultations are Key

Most artists offer free consultations. This is a valuable opportunity to discuss your ideas, ask questions about their process, and assess their personality. Make sure you feel comfortable and confident in their ability to execute your vision.

Studio Reputation

Research the tattoo studio’s reputation. Read online reviews and check for health code compliance. A reputable studio will prioritize cleanliness and safety.

Consider the Artist’s Speciality

Some artists specialize in specific realism sub-genres like portraits, wildlife, or still life. Finding an artist whose passion aligns with your tattoo design will likely yield better results.

Cost of Realistic Tattoos

Realistic tattoos are often more expensive than other styles due to the time and skill required. Prices can vary widely depending on the size, complexity, and artist’s experience. Discuss pricing upfront during the consultation.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does a realistic tattoo take?

The duration varies greatly depending on the size, complexity, and detail. A small, simple realistic tattoo might take a few hours, while a large, intricate piece can require multiple sessions over several days or weeks.

Do realistic tattoos fade faster?

Not necessarily. Fading depends more on factors like sun exposure, skin type, and aftercare than the tattoo style itself. Proper aftercare, including sunscreen use, is crucial for preserving any tattoo.

What is the difference between realism and hyperrealism in tattoos?

Both aim for realistic representation, but hyperrealism takes it a step further, focusing on even finer details to create an almost photographic quality.

How important is aftercare for a realistic tattoo?

Aftercare is absolutely crucial. Following your artist’s instructions carefully will prevent infection and ensure proper healing, which is essential for maintaining the clarity and detail of the tattoo.

Can I get a realistic tattoo covered up later?

Covering up a realistic tattoo can be challenging due to the level of detail and shading. It’s best to consult with a skilled cover-up artist to discuss your options. Laser tattoo removal might be necessary before a cover-up.
